To service increasing traffic demands and provide new travel options, Halton Region is extending Wyecroft Road between Bronte Road and Burloak Drive in the Town of Oakville.

Project details

  • Status: Construction
  • Start: October 2023
  • End: 2026 
  • Project #: PR-3303

The Town of Oakville completed the environmental assessment study for this project in 1994, and issued an addendum in 2006.

About this project

The road extension and bridge crossing will connect the City of Burlington and Town of Oakville over Bronte Creek, providing safe travel options for motorists, pedestrians, cyclists, transit users and first responders. Benefits of the project include:

  • providing motorists with another route, relieving traffic congestion on local roads and the QEW;
  • reducing the amount of time it takes to commute to Appleby and Bronte GO stations;
  • connecting adjacent employment lands, providing business owners, employees and consumers easier access to work and retail;
  • providing alternative transportation options with new pedestrian and cycling infrastructure; and
  • a new watermain to service future growth and support the water supply in Oakville.

Improvements include:

  • New four-lane roadway
  • Bridge
  • Maintaining clean drinking water
  • Multi-use pathways
  • New on-road bike lanes
